Within four to eight years after planting, the mature plant sends up a central flower stalk reaching about 6 metres (20 feet) in height. Sisal matures about three to five years after planting, depending upon the climate, yielding satisfactory fibre for seven or eight years thereafter and producing about 300 leaves throughout the productive period. Yellow flowers, about 6 cm (2.5 inches) long and with an unpleasant odour, form dense clusters at the ends of branches growing from the flower stalk. As the flowers begin to wither, buds growing in the upper angle between the stem and flower stalk develop into small plants, or bulbils, that fall to the ground and take root. Like … Sisal ropes and twines are widely employed for marine, agricultural, shipping, and general industrial use, and the fibre is also made into matting, rugs, millinery, and brushes. Commercial interest in sisal was stimulated by the development of the machine grain binder in the 1880s, which brought a demand for low-cost twine, and plantings were soon established in the Bahamas and Tanganyika (now Tanzania).
